ABSTRACT:
A visual navigation system that rejects reflected images navigates an electrical controllable apparatus such as a mobile robot. The mobile robot is fitted with a minimum of three navigation beacons which emit a light visible to overhead television cameras. The beacons area arranged so as to form a triangle. The shape and the dimension of the triangular pattern are measured and stored in a memory unit within the visual navigation system, and when a reflected image is received it will be characterized by a different angle and thus the vision navigation system is able to distinguish the reflected image from the primary image of the mobile robot.
